New Sharp-Crest Weir with Purpose of Increasing Flow Rate Accurate and Decreasing Sediment in Irrigation Channels
Rectangular weirs are used in irrigation system to measuring flow rate. One of the most important difficult in these weirs is sediment. Gathered sediment at the upstream weirs usually can change the hydraulic structures flow behind the weirs at the upstream. It can be caused to decreasing discharge coefficient and make sharp weir to board weirs. Recently some alternative proposed to solve this defect. Some solution focused to increasing turbulence intensity that it can cause to rising sediment transport at the upstream weirs. This study for obtaining this purpose, introduce new sharp-cosine weirs. In this research velocity components were calculated by using ADV device in grid plane (2cm*4cm). Turbulence intensity counted as Wilcox (1993) equation at the upstream plane weirs. Values turbulence intensity compared with rectangular weir. Result show by using this weir type sediment transport increased 47 percent versus rectangular weir. Also, the turbulence intensity in cosine weir with w/b=0.1 has maximum value. By embanking sediment at the upstream weirs invested effect of turbulence intensity on sediment transport, too. Finally, maximum depth of score hole occurred in cosine weir with w/b=0.1 and this matter indicated that places occurred maximum turbulence intensity predicted these occurred maximum depth of score hole. It emphasizes turbulence intensity has significant relative with sediment transport in sharp weirs.
